You are a Bigfoot hunter with an important mission: to put an end to rumours once and for all and prove to yourself that Bigfoot is not just a myth or an invention of the mind...

    Pros

    • Fun and tense multiplayer experience
    • Strong cooperative gameplay
    • Immersive horror atmosphere
    • Engaging combat and strategy
    • Regular updates and developer support

    Cons

    • Some bugs and glitches
    • Imbalance in pvp mode
    • Limited maps and content
    • Occasional matchmaking issues
    • Bigfoot ai can be predictable or overpowered
